Description Ryan Howe 2016-04-20 19:50:50 UTC
Description of problem:

Supported and easy way to update both the clusterNetworkCIDR and serviceNetworkCIDR networks post installation. 

With IP space limited starting with a small OSE environment /16 is overkill.  Ability to change both Networks post installation would be great.

Additional info:

https://trello.com/c/bCmIOTeJ/17-13-spike-sdn-out-of-box-configuration-and-scale-sdn

Procedure today:
    Shut down the nodes
    Delete all entries in the hostsubnet table (oc delete hostsubnet --all)
    Edit the master-config.yaml to have the right clusterNetworkCIDR
    Restart the master
    Restart the nodes
